Investors’ portfolios plummeted overnight the day after the Prime Minister’s green talk

The NEPSE index increased by 0.32 points today, closing at 2870.95. Among the 13 sub-sectors, only five showed gains. The total trading volume reached Rs. 21 arba 46 crore. Shares of 316 companies were traded, totaling 5 crore 16 lakh shares, with Nepal Reinsurance recording the highest trading volume.

Prime Minister KP Sharma Oli recently highlighted the stock market growth over the past year as an achievement on his social media. He noted that the market index rose from 2100 to 2800 since his government took office. However, despite the market opening with a sharp rise the next day, it ended with only a marginal gain. Today, 105 companies’ share prices increased, while 144 companies saw declines, resulting in many investors’ portfolios showing losses.

Among the companies with the highest share price increases today were Unnati Sahakarya Laghubitta, Trade Tower Limited, Shiv Shree Hydropower, Bindabasini Hydropower, and City Hotel.

Conversely, companies with the largest share price declines included Samriddhi Finance, Dordi Hydropower, Panchakanya Mai Hydropower, Union Hydropower, and NADEP Laghubitta.
